We've had a GHC blog on Wordpress for a while, but it doesn't get used
much except for the occasional article that I post, and I find it quite
painful to use the Wordpress UI for blogging (maybe that's just me).
Anyway, it turns out there's a Trac plugin for blogging, and it looks
like it works pretty well. Ian has kindly installed it on the GHC Trac:
http://hackage.haskell.org/trac/ghc/blog
The advantages of having the blog on Trac include:
- we get to use wiki markup, which we already know
- we can link directly to other content (e.g. tickets) on Trac
- anyone with a developer account on the Trac can blog
- we might notice the "Blog" button more often and actually use it :)
Adding a post is easy: just click "New post" in the corner and type into
the form. We'll get it aggregated into the Haskell Planet in due
course, but first let's make sure it's doing what we want.
